Sparky repository provide a large number of own tools and some 3th party applications.
If you would like to use the Sparky repos, do:
1. Create 'sparky.list' file:
sudo nano /etc/apt/sources.list.d/sparky.list
It can be any text editor, instead of 'nano'.
2. Paste the Sparky repository to the file:
## sparky deb http://sparkylinux.org/repo testing main deb-src http://sparkylinux.org/repo testing main
If you would like to use packages from Sparky 'unstable' repository, enable/add the lines:
deb http://sparkylinux.org/repo unstable main deb-src http://sparkylinux.org/repo unstable main
Then save the file and leave the editor.
3. Update package list and install the public key via the package manager:
sudo apt-get update sudo apt-get install sparky-keyring
or get the key manually:
wget -O - http://sparkylinux.org/repo/sparkylinux.gpg.key | sudo apt-key add -
